How much do self-published authors make
The amount of money that self-published authors make varies widely. Some authors make very little money, while others make a significant income from their writing. There are a number of factors that can affect how much an author earns, including the quality of their writing, the marketing efforts they put into promoting their work, and the subject matter of their books. In general, self-published authors who produce high-quality work and who are proactive in promoting their books tend to earn the most money. However, there is no guarantee that even the most successful self-published authors will become wealthy from their writing. Ultimately, how much an author earns depends on a combination of talent, hard work, and luck.
The average income of a self-published author
According to a recent survey, the average income of a self-published author is $6,000 per year. This figure includes both digital and print sales, as well as royalties from audio books and foreign rights deals. The survey also found that nearly 60% of self-published authors earn less than $1,000 per year from their writing. However, the median income for self-published authors is $3,000 per year, which means that half of all self-published authors earn more than this amount. The study also found that the top 10% of earners make an average of $80,000 per year from their writing. While the average income of a self-published author may not be high, there is certainly potential to earn a significant amount of money from writing if you are able to reach a wide audience.

How to make more money as a self-published author
Self-publishing has become a popular option for authors in recent years, thanks to the increasing ease of digital distribution. However, self-published authors still face the challenge of making money from their work. Fortunately, there are a number of ways to increase earnings as a self-published author. One approach is to offer discounts and bonuses for buying multiple copies or signing up for a newsletter. Another option is to make use of social media platforms and other online marketing tools to promote your work. In addition, many self-published authors offer consulting services or give lectures and workshops on their area of expertise. By taking advantage of these and other strategies, self-published authors can increase their income and reach a wider audience.
Tips for marketing your book and increasing sales
Marketing your book can be a daunting task, but there are a few simple things you can do to help increase sales. First, make sure that your book is listed on as many online retailers as possible. In addition, create a compelling website or blog that will give potential readers a taste of your writing style and the topics you cover. You should also make use of social media, using platforms like Twitter and Facebook to reach potential readers who might be interested in your book. Finally, consider conducting some form of advertising, whether it’s taking out ads in relevant magazines or hiring a publicist to help get the word out. By taking these steps, you can help ensure that your book reaches the widest possible audience and enjoys success in the marketplace.
The benefits of being a self-published author
When it comes to publishing a book, authors have a few different options. They can choose to go the traditional route and submit their work to a publisher. Or, they can opt to self-publish their book. While there are some advantages to working with a publisher, self-publishing offers a number of benefits that writers may find appealing. One of the biggest advantages of self-publishing is that it gives authors complete control over their book. They get to decide when and how their book is published, and they also have full control over the design, marketing, and distribution. Additionally, self-published authors keep all of the rights to their book and earn a higher percentage of royalties. For these reasons, more and more writers are choosing to go the self-publishing route.
